Kernel-Log – Was 2.6.39 bringt (2): Storage und Dateisysteme
Seite 3: Die kleinen Perlen: Storage
Die kleinen Perlen: Storage-Infrastruktur
Block
- [
   Â] blk-cgroup: Add unaccounted time to timeslice_used. - [
 D Â] blk-cgroup: Lower minimum weight from 100 to 10. - [
   Â] block: improve flush bio completion - [
   2] block: reimplement FLUSH/FUA to support merge - [
 D Â] cfq-iosched: Always provide group isolation. - [
   Â] cfq-iosched: give busy sync queue no dispatch limit - [
 D Â] Documentation/iostats.txt: bit-size reference etc.
Libata
- [
   Â] ahci: AHCI mode SATA patch for Intel Patsburg SATA RAID controller - [
   Â] ATA: Add FSL sata v2 controller support - [
CÂ N3]Â pata_arasan_cf: Adding support for arasan compact flash host controller - MFD, MMC, MTD und Co.
- [
CÂ N3]Â memstick: add driver for Ricoh R5C592 card reader - [
   Â] mfd: ab8500 chip revision 3.0 support - [
  N1] mfd: AB8500 system control driver - [
CÂ N1]Â mfd: Add a core driver for TI TPS61050/TPS61052 chips v2 - [
   Â] mfd: Add BTN_TOUCH event to ucb1x00-ts - [
CÂ N1]Â mfd: add driver for sequencer serial port - [
   Â] mfd: Add fast path for WM831x touchscreen interrupts - [
  N1] mfd: Add MAX8997/8966 IRQ control - [
   Â] mfd: Add MODULE_DEVICE_TABLE to mc13xxx-core - [
   Â] mfd: Add MODULE_DEVICE_TABLE to pcf50633-core - [
   Â] mfd: Add MODULE_DEVICE_TABLE to rdc321x-southbridge - [
   Â] mfd: Add MODULE_DEVICE_TABLE to vx855 - [
CÂ N1]Â mfd: Add new ab8500 GPADC driver - [
   Â] mfd: Add platform data to support multiple WM831x devices per board - [
   Â] mfd: add platform_device sharing support for mfd - [
   Â] mfd: Add sharing for cs5535 acpi/pms cells - [
   Â] mfd: Add Tunnel Creek support to lpc_sch - [
CÂ N2]Â mfd: Add twl4030 madc driver - [
   Â] mfd: Add WM8994 bulk register write operation - [
CÂ N2]Â mfd: MAX8997/8966 support - [
   Â] mfd: Support configuration of WM831x /IRQ output in CMOS mode - [
  NÂ] mmc: add per device quirk placeholder - [
   Â] mmc: dw_mmc: support 8-bit buswidth - [
   Â] mmc: dw_mmc: support DDR mode - [
 DNÂ] mmc: export eMMC4.4 enhanced area details to sysfs - [
   Â] mmc: mmci: Add ARM variant with extended FIFO - [
   Â] mmc: mmc_test: add tests to measure large sequential I/O performance - [
   Â] mmc: mmc_test: add tests to measure random I/O operations per second - [
   Â] mmc: mmc_test: make performance test area size about 4MiB - [
CÂ N2]Â mmc: mxs-mmc: add mmc host driver for i.MX23/28 - [
   Â] mmc: sdhci: Add Ricoh e823 PCI ID - [
   Â] mmc: sdhci: add the abort CMDTYPE bits definition - [
   Â] mmc: sdhci-s3c: Auto CMD12 support - [
   Â] mmc: sh_mmcif: support aggressive clock gating - [
CÂ Â 1]Â mmc: tmio: convert the SDHI MMC driver from MFD to a platform driver - [
CÂ Â Â]Â msm: Support for the MSM8960 RUMI3 target - [
   Â] mtd_blkdevs: Add background processing support - [
   Â] mtd: cfi: add support for AMIC flashes (e.g. A29L160AT) - [
   Â] mtd: m25p80: add support for M25PX64 - [
   Â] mtd: m25p80: add support for the EON EN25F32 chip - [
CÂ N1]Â mtd: nand: add software BCH ECC support - [
   Â] mtd: nand: enable software BCH ECC in nand simulator - [
CÂ N1]Â mtd: NOR flash driver for OMAP-L137/AM17x - [
   Â] mtd: tests: add count parameter to mtd_speedtest - [
   Â] mtd: tests: add multiblock erase test to the mtd_speedtest - [
 D Â] of_mmc_spi: add card detect irq support
SCSI
- [
   Â] SCSI: Add detailed SCSI I/O errors - [
   Â] SCSI: block: improve detail in I/O error messages - [
   Â] SCSI: bnx2i: Added handling for unsupported iSCSI offload hba - [
   Â] SCSI: bnx2i: Added iSCSI text pdu support for iSCSI offload - [
   Â] SCSI: bnx2i: Added jumbo MTU support for the no shost case - [
   Â] SCSI: bnx2i: Added support for the 57712(E) devices - [
   Â] SCSI: bnx2i: Updated to version 2.6.2.3 - [
   Â] SCSI: cxgbi: enable TEXT PDU support - [
   1] SCSI: fcoe: convert fcoe.ko to become an fcoe transport provider driver - [
 D Â] SCSI: hpsa: Add transport_mode host attribute in /sys - [
 D Â] SCSI: hpsa: allow driver to put controller in either simple or performant mode - [
 D Â] SCSI: hpsa: export resettable host attribute - [
   Â] SCSI: hpsa: fix incorrect PCI IDs and add two new ones (2nd try) - [
   Â] SCSI: hpsa: make hpsa.hpsa_simple_mode=1 module parameter actually work - [
   Â] SCSI: libfc: add hook to notify providers of local port changes - [
   Â] SCSI: libfc: add local port hook for provider session lookup - [
   Â] SCSI: libfc: add method for setting handler for incoming exchange - [
  N1] SCSI: libfcoe: add implementation to support fcoe transport - [
   Â] SCSI: libfcoe: include fcoe_transport.c into kernel libfcoe module - [
CÂ Â Â]Â SCSI: libsas: convert to standard kernel debugging - [
   2] SCSI: lpfc 8.3.21: Critical Errors and Bug Fixes - [
   4] SCSI: lpfc 8.3.21: Debugfs additions - [
   1] SCSI: lpfc 8.3.21: FC Discovery changes - [
   1] SCSI: lpfc 8.3.21: Initialization and user interface changes - [
   2] SCSI: lpfc 8.3.22: Add new mailbox command and new BSG fix - [
   2] SCSI: lpfc 8.3.22: Add support for PCI Adapter Failure - [
 D Â] SCSI: megaraid_sas: Version and Changelog update - [
   Â] SCSI: mpt2sas : Added customer specific display support - [
   Â] SCSI: mpt2sas: Add support for Customer specific branding messages - [
   Â] SCSI: mptfusion: Support SAS2.0 Devices with SAS1.0 Controllers - [
   Â] SCSI: mvsas: Add support for HighPoint RR27xx series HBA - [
   Â] SCSI: qla4xxx: Add support for ql4xmaxqdepth command line parameter - [
   Â] SCSI: qla4xxx: add support for ql4xsess_recovery_tmo cmd line param - [
   Â] SCSI: qla4xxx: Update driver version to 5.02.00-k6 - [
   Â] SCSI: scsi_dh_rdac: Add MD36xxf into device list - [
 D Â] SCSI: scsi_mid_low_api.txt recommend resid usage - [
   Â] SCSI: ses: add subenclosure support - [
 D Â] SCSI: target: tcm_mod_builder.py generated Makefile cleanups - [
   Â] SCSI: target: update version to v4.0.0-rc7-ml - [
 D Â] SCSI: tcm_mod_builder.py: Fix generated *_drop_nodeacl() handler
Various
- [
 D Â] cciss: export resettable host attribute - [
   Â] dm: improve block integrity support - [
   Â] dm ioctl: add flag to wipe buffers for secure data - [
   Â] drbd: advance progress step marks for online-verify - [
   1] drbd: allow petabyte storage on 64bit arch - [
   Â] drbd: Implemented two new connection states Ahead/Behind - [
   1] drbd: log UUIDs whenever they change - [
   Â] drbd: New configuration parameters for dealing with network congestion - [
   1] drbd: New packet for Ahead/Behind mode: P_OUT_OF_SYNC - [
   Â] drbd: show progress bar and ETA for online-verify - [
CÂ N4]Â lib: add shared BCH ECC library - [
 D Â] md: Update documentation for sync_min and sync_max entries
Weitere Hintergründe und Informationen rund um Entwicklungen im Linux-Kernel und dessen Umfeld finden sich in den vorangegangenen Kernel-Logs auf heise open. Neue Ausgaben des Kernel-Logs werden auf den Identi.ca- und Twitter-Konten "@kernellog" erwähnt; die englischen, bei den Kollegen von "The H" erscheinenden Übersetzungen auf den Identi.ca- und Twitter-Konten "@kernellog2". Gelegentlich zwitschert der Autor des Kernel-Logs unabhängig davon über einige Kernel-Log-Themen bei Identi.ca und Twitter als "@kernellogauthor". (thl).
(thl)